Transaction 24327c598218f9733257a880eecbd366cc5f090283256110dfab3525c863e727

27 Input
2 Outputs
  • 24327c598218f9733257a880eecbd366cc5f090283256110dfab3525c863e727:0
  • value  1573987
    address  1L4HCFGRbsKceDfz7gmfovJWjoKHjF6as9
  • 24327c598218f9733257a880eecbd366cc5f090283256110dfab3525c863e727:1
  • value  63307
    address  3L1p2tUHPwrRN3qgf4Hm1R73e29hFshbnp